Laboratory Convection Ovens Uses in the Cannabis Industry

Professionals in the cannabis industry use laboratory convection ovens for various critical processes to ensure the quality, safety, and efficiency of cannabis products. Here are some key ways in which these ovens are utilized:

  1. Drying Cannabis Flower:

    • Convection ovens are commonly employed to dry harvested cannabis flowers. By carefully controlling temperature and airflow, you can remove excess moisture from the flowers, preventing mold growth and preserving the potency and quality of the cannabinoids.
  2. Decarboxylation:

    • To activate cannabinoids like THC and CBD, cannabis needs to undergo a process known as decarboxylation. Convection ovens provide a controlled environment for this process, where cannabis is heated at specific temperatures to convert precursor cannabinoids into their active forms.
  3. Curing and Aging:

    • After the drying process, cannabis buds often undergo curing and aging to enhance flavor, aroma, and overall quality. Convection ovens can be used to maintain specific temperature and humidity conditions during the curing process, contributing to the development of desirable characteristics in the final product.
  4. Preparation of Extracts:

    • Convection ovens are essential for preparing cannabis extracts such as concentrates, shatter, and oils. These ovens facilitate the removal of solvents through controlled heating, ensuring that the final product is free from harmful residues and meets safety standards.
  5. Purging Extracts:

    • In the extraction process, professionals use convection ovens for purging residual solvents from concentrates. This involves applying controlled heat to the extracted material to evaporate and remove any remaining solvents, resulting in a clean and pure cannabis concentrate.
  6. Volatile Terpene Preservation:

    • Some convection ovens are designed to operate at lower temperatures to preserve the volatile terpenes in cannabis. Terpenes contribute to the aroma and flavor of the final product, and careful temperature control ensures that these compounds are not lost during processing.
  7. Product Testing and Quality Control:

    • You can use convection ovens for preparing samples for testing and quality control purposes. By precisely controlling temperature and time parameters, you can ensure consistency in testing procedures, including potency testing, microbial analysis, and pesticide screening.
  8. Customized Infusion:

    • In the production of cannabis-infused products such as edibles and topicals, you may use convection ovens to infuse cannabinoids into oils or other carriers. This process requires careful temperature control to achieve optimal infusion without degrading the cannabinoids.
  9. Research and Development:

    • Convection ovens play a crucial role in the research and development of new cannabis products and processing techniques. You can use these ovens to test different parameters, optimize processes, and innovate within the rapidly evolving cannabis industry.
  10. Inert Gas Purging:

    • Some convection ovens are equipped with inert gas purging capabilities. You can use this feature to displace oxygen during certain processes, reducing oxidation and preserving the quality of sensitive cannabinoids like THCa.

In all these applications, the precise control of temperature, humidity, and other factors provided by laboratory convection ovens is essential to ensure consistent and reproducible results, meeting both regulatory and consumer standards in the cannabis industry.
